I already spelled out how much of Exempt Interest Dividends are for CA vs other States in the Federal portion. Now in the State portion it asks again! Twice. Which dividends are 50% or less for CA OR US Govt? I want to scream!
Same exact question twice on one screen, yet I already entered the data it needs in Federal. TurboTax thinks I don't know that Dividends are not exempt unless more than 50% invested in US Govt for Fed Tax Return and more than 50% in CA govt for State Tax Return. - To view a prior question or post, click on your User ID. It'll take you to your profile page. Then scroll down you will see Replies, Posts, and Drafts.
- To bookmark a web page, if you are using Windows Chrome there's a little start icon on the top right-hand corner of the search bar. On a Mac, there is a bookmark Icon in the Safari toolbar.
